How they compare
Central African Republic currently reports 12.18 billion real chained 2019 US$ against 10.92 billion real chained 2019 US$ in Congo, a difference of 1.26 billion real chained 2019 US$.
That makes Central African Republic's figure about 1.1 times Congo's.
Across all 26 years both countries report, Central African Republic has been ahead every year.
Central African Republic ranks 110th and Congo ranks 113th of 151 countries.
Central African Republic has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
Natural capital includes the valuation of renewable and nonrenewable natural capital. Renewable natural capital includes agricultural land (cropland and pastureland), forests (timber, and three ecosystem services: water, recretion and non-wood forest products), protected areas, mangroves and fisheries. Nonrenewable natural capital includes fossil fuel energy (oil, gas, hard and soft coal) and minerals (bauxite, copper, gold, iron ore, lead, nickel, phosphate, silver, tin, and zinc),Values are measured at market exchange rates in constant 2018 US dollars, using a country-specific GDP deflator.
